Summer in Colorado is a special time. The snow is all gone except for a glimpse now and then of patches on the rocky tors. The aspens are all leafed out and make a whispering sound when the wind blows, wildflowers are in bloom, animals are out and about and the Rocky Mountain views are spectacular. We stopped to take this photo of a stand of aspens while driving over the mostly dirt road over Kebler Pass between Crested Butte and Paonia 0n our way to Aspen.
